Questo componente è dotato di una varietà di impostazioni!
Nome
Descrizione
mostra su
Scegli se mostrare il tuo banner sulla homepage, negli elenchi degli argomenti o su tutte le pagine
link banner
Aggiungi da 1 a 4 link con icone font awesome e testo (potrebbe essere necessario aggiungere icone non incluse in Discourse per impostazione predefinita all’impostazione svg_icons)
livello di fiducia massimo
Mostra il banner solo agli utenti a specifici livelli di fiducia
nascondi per lo staff
nascondi su mobile
layout
Testo a sinistra (predefinito) o testo in alto
plugin outlet
ti permette di cambiare dove viene renderizzato il banner, se stai usando la barra laterale prova above-main-container
nascondi per anonimi
Nasconde il banner agli utenti non registrati
può essere chiuso
Permette agli utenti di cliccare su una x per nascondere il banner
immagine di sfondo del banner
Scegli un’immagine da visualizzare dietro il banner
ripetizione sfondo banner
Configura il comportamento di ripetizione dell’immagine di sfondo
dimensione sfondo banner
Regola la dimensione della tua immagine di sfondo usando CSS (maggiori informazioni)
colore sfondo banner
Nessuna immagine di sfondo? Usa un colore solido!
colore sfondo box banner
colore testo banner
colore icona banner
colore link banner
Traduzioni
Predefinito
meta_banner.welcome
Benvenuto nella nostra community!
meta_banner.subtitle
Unisciti alla conversazione e ricorda di essere gentile.
Ospitato da noi? I componenti del tema sono disponibili per l’uso sui nostri piani Pro, Business e Enterprise.
Se stai usando la barra laterale sperimentale, ho aggiunto un’impostazione (plugin outlet) che farà apparire il banner di benvenuto sopra il contenuto ma non sopra la barra laterale. Cambia semplicemente quell’impostazione in above-main-container.
Modificare quell’impostazione farà apparire il banner a destra della barra laterale, come fa il nostro banner qui su Meta:
Su desktop, puoi eliminare l’elemento localstorage qui, discourse_dismissedWelcomeLinkBanner.
Premi F12 per aprire la console del browser → vai alla scheda Application → Nel pannello di sinistra, fai clic su Local Storage quindi sul tuo sito web → Cerca la chiave discourse_dismissedWelcomeLinkBanner ed eliminala.
Ecco fatto! Puoi aggiornare e il banner dovrebbe apparire di nuovo.
La mia domanda potrebbe sembrare stupida, ma non sono un programmatore. Ho installato il componente CSS Classes for Current User's Groups. Se voglio visualizzare 3 opzioni di banner per tre gruppi diversi, dovrei installare tre copie del componente Welcome Link Banner? Quindi come dovrei stilizzare il CSS se volessi:
Per il gruppo A, fosse visualizzato banner-A, per il gruppo B, fosse visualizzato banner-B e per il gruppo C, fosse visualizzato banner-C? Potresti fornire un esempio?
Grazie in anticipo per la tua risposta
Grazie, questo funziona se voglio nascondere un banner per un gruppo specifico, ma non so come visualizzare banner diversi con contenuti diversi per gruppi diversi (
Se desideri banner diversi, ciò richiederà più di una copia del componente banner del link di benvenuto (non del componente del gruppo CSS). Potresti anche voler utilizzare CSS diversi per mostrare piuttosto che nascondere.
potresti volerlo nascondere prima a tutti, quindi utilizzare display: block per gruppi selezionati. Ciò che desideri può probabilmente essere ottenuto in più di un modo: nascondere a tutti quindi mostrare ad alcuni, o nascondere ad alcuni.
Potrebbe essere necessario creare una copia del componente banner per ogni utilizzo? Probabilmente è meglio imparare le basi del CSS e dello sviluppo di componenti tematici per questo tipo di caso d’uso fuori ambito.